Package: narval Version: 1.10.2-2 Severity: normal Tags: patch User: ubuntu-de...@lists.ubuntu.com Usertags: origin-ubuntu oneiric ubuntu-patch
*** /tmp/tmpqBVjpe In Ubuntu, the attached patch was applied to fix a FTBFS with multiarch support. With the current configure.ac, it can't find libuuid.a installing in multiarch location. This patch remove the check, because the package build correctly without it, and all binaries seems to be correctly linked. Changelog : * debian/patches: - remove_check_file_uuid.patch: Remove the check for the .a files, it's not needed to build, and all binaries are correctly linked without it. LP: #756207 Thanks for considering the patch. -- System Information: Debian Release: wheezy/sid APT prefers oneiric-updates APT policy: (500, 'oneiric-updates'), (500, 'oneiric-security'), (500, 'oneiric') Architecture: amd64 (x86_64) Kernel: Linux 3.0.0-10-generic (SMP w/8 CPU cores) Locale: LANG=fr_FR.UTF-8, LC_CTYPE=fr_FR.UTF-8 (charmap=UTF-8) Shell: /bin/sh linked to /bin/dash
diff -Nru narval-1.10.2/debian/patches/remove_check_file_uuid.patch narval-1.10.2/debian/patches/remove_check_file_uuid.patch --- narval-1.10.2/debian/patches/remove_check_file_uuid.patch 1970-01-01 01:00:00.000000000 +0100 +++ narval-1.10.2/debian/patches/remove_check_file_uuid.patch 2011-09-13 00:51:24.000000000 +0200 @@ -0,0 +1,24 @@ +Index: narval-1.10.2/configure.ac +=================================================================== +--- narval-1.10.2.orig/configure.ac 2011-09-13 00:11:36.000000000 +0200 ++++ narval-1.10.2/configure.ac 2011-09-13 00:51:14.000000000 +0200 +@@ -172,8 +172,6 @@ + AC_MSG_RESULT($__DISTRIB_VERSION__) + + case $__DISTRIB__ in +- debian)AC_CHECK_FILE(/usr/lib/libuuid.a,,__FILE_FOUND__="no") +- ;; + fedora)AC_CHECK_FILE(/usr/lib/libssl.a,,__FILE_FOUND__="no") + AC_CHECK_FILE(/usr/lib/libcrypto.a,,__FILE_FOUND__="no") + AC_CHECK_FILE(/usr/lib/libuuid.a,,__FILE_FOUND__="no") +@@ -222,10 +220,6 @@ + AC_CHECK_FILE(/usr/lib64/libcom_err.a,,__FILE_FOUND__="no") + AC_CHECK_FILE(/usr/lib64/libresolv.a,,__FILE_FOUND__="no") + SSLLIB="/usr/lib64/libssl.a /usr/lib64/libcrypto.a /usr/lib64/libkrb5.a /usr/lib64/libk5crypto.a /usr/lib64/libcom_err.a /usr/lib64/libresolv.a -ldl";; +- *)AC_CHECK_FILE(/usr/lib/libssl.a,,__FILE_FOUND__="no") +- AC_CHECK_FILE(/usr/lib/libcrypto.a,,__FILE_FOUND__="no") +- AC_CHECK_FILE(/usr/lib/libuuid.a,,__FILE_FOUND__="no") +- SSLLIB="/usr/lib/libssl.a /usr/lib/libcrypto.a -ldl";; + esac + if test "$__FILE_FOUND__" = "no"; then + case $__DISTRIB__ in diff -Nru narval-1.10.2/debian/patches/series narval-1.10.2/debian/patches/series --- narval-1.10.2/debian/patches/series 2010-05-16 01:01:52.000000000 +0200 +++ narval-1.10.2/debian/patches/series 2011-09-13 00:50:52.000000000 +0200 @@ -1 +1,2 @@ fix-bug581330.patch +remove_check_file_uuid.patch